The Real Problem: Big Breasts Hurt the Body
Most people do not understand this.
Large breasts can:
• pull the shoulders down
• bend the spine forward
• cause neck pain
• cause upper back pain
• cause shoulder pain
• cause deep bra strap grooves
And long-term, this is not small pain.
This can become chronic pain.
Many women live with this pain every single day.
Some women even need painkillers regularly. Some women stop workouts because even jumping causes pain. Some women cannot sleep properly on their backs or stomachs.
And many women cannot stand or sit straight for long hours.

Safety Matters More Than Anything Else
Breast reduction should only be done by a trained and experienced plastic surgeon.
Why?
Because a specialist understands:
• which tissue to remove
• how much to remove
• how to maintain blood supply
• how to protect nipple sensation
• how to preserve a natural look
Safety + skill = best result

Breastfeeding and Sensation – Common Questions
Some women worry about losing sensation or losing breastfeeding ability.
Modern breast reduction techniques aim to protect nerves and maintain function as much as possible.
Results depend on technique + individual anatomy, and this is explained clearly during consultation.
